Hi all
and thank you so much
This works for me on a Asus P4P800 with x1600 256M on AGP port
All other solutions freezed OSX..
You really saved the day.
Again thank you.
--> Delete all ATI* in /S/L/E
--> Copy files into /S/L/E
--> Set Extensions permissions
--> Reboot !
